Male Reproductive System The genital system is divided into 2 major parts External Internal The external genitals of a male has 2 parts viz Penis Scrotum The internal genitals of a male are - Testicles
- Epididymes
- Vas deference
- Seminal vesicles
- Prostate Glands
- Ejaculatory Duct
- Cowper's Gland
- Urethra.
Penis - The penis consists of head called the glans and shaft.
- At the tip of glans there is urethral opening through which urine and semen come out. The glans is covered by foreskin called prepuce, which can be rolled back. The glans is richly supplied with nerve endings, which makes it very sensitive. At the back part of glans is rim called corona. On the underside where head and body of penis meet there is another sensitive spot called frenulum.
- Penile shaft is made up of three cylindrical erective sponge tissues. Two lie parallel to each other called corpora cavernosa and third lies above and contains urethra and is called corpous spongiosum. This corpous spongiosum is expanded at its base to form urethral bulb and at its tip to form glans penis.
